I used to get this problem alot back when I was using winamp. After using winamp for 6 months my audio would suddenly cut out and stop working and I would get a bad sound device error no natter what program I chose. The only way I could fix is was to Uninstall my drivers, run driver cleaner to pick up any remnants. Then Re-install the drivers and it would be work just fine. Of course after it doing this twice to me I got rid of winamp and picked up a new music player (Al Song) and it has been over a year and it hasn't happened again. I think there is something in winamp the fucks up and causes problems with your sound card/onboard sound.

So I would try what I used to do and see if it fixes it.

-Uninstall drivers.
- Restart computer into safe mode and use driver cleaner to clean up their remnants
- Restart computer normally
- Install new drivers
